I lowered my Deluxe 2" in the front and 1.5" in the rear. For the front I used the progressive spring kit and for the rear I use the collard setup like softailloweringkit. I actually ordered mine from Dead Creek Cycles though. I will caution you, it really changes the ride. I need to soften the preload on it now, because over the weekend I hit a few bumps that really jarred my back..... Adjusting the preload should soften that up a little.

I did the www.softailowingkit.com. It is easy as hell (I can do the install in under 30 minutes). I've put them on and off a couple times now comparing the ride to stock. Not much difference to be honest. I ride solo, but I imagine two-up would be a different story. I do have to be careful with the right lean angle. The pipe will drag on occasion with the 1.5" drop.
